Bruin v. Walmart Stores East, LP
Bruin v. Walmart Stores East, LP is a federal product liability lawsuit filed on 12/11/2013 in the District Court, E.D. Kentucky. The case was terminated on 04/09/2015.

About Product Liability Lawsuits
Product liability lawsuits claim that a defective or dangerous product caused injury or harm. These often target manufacturers of drugs, medical devices, vehicles, or consumer goods, and are frequently grouped into mass-tort or multidistrict litigation when many people are affected by the same product.
